We propose room-temperature high-pressure XRD studies on the chiral compounds CoSi and RhSi. These compounds host left-handed and right-handed enantiomorphs. Our previous XRD study on the left-handed enantiomorph of CoSi showed an unexpected chirality change above 23 GPa. A switch of chirality by external stimuli may open a new route toward tailoring topological metals and other chiral materials and observe the changes in electronic and magnetic structure. We plan to implement chirality change under well-controlled quasi-hydrostatic conditions and address the following questions: (i) What causes the chirality change? (ii) Does it occur in both enantiomorphs? (iii) Is this change reversible?
